Man Utd now bigger global brand than Coca Cola

Manchester United are now bigger around the world than Coca Cola. The Mirror says only Google, Apple, the BBC, Dyson and Facebook are better known brands, marketing experts revealed recently, making it a bigger draw to advertisers than Coca Cola and Microsoft.

The numbers involved are staggering. The club's estimated worldwide following is 333 million with 92 million in Asia, which is why the team often heads to the Far East for money spinning close-season tours.

The club's turnover has crashed through the £100million barrier and experts estimate the value of the United brand alone as £412million, up from £197million in 2005.
